COLWELL, District Judge, Retired.

This is an appeal from an order of the Nemaha County Court, sitting as a juvenile court, which, pursuant to Neb.Rev.Stat. § 43-292(6) (Reissue 1988), terminated the mother's parental rights to her son, T.F.P., who had been adjudged a juvenile within the meaning of Neb.Rev.Stat. § 43-247(3)(a) (Reissue 1988).
